
Although the extent of his participation is unclear, this at least marks a step in the right direction after Sanu was a limited participant Wednesday and a non-participant Thursday. He was able to play through the same hip injury prior to a Week 8 bye, catching two passes for 21 yards in a 23-20 win over the Giants back in Week 7. Another update on his status will come later Friday when the Falcons release their final injury report for Sunday's game at Washington.
